History of Aw 32 Hydraulic Oil?
AW 32 hydraulic oil, a type of anti-wear hydraulic fluid, has its origins in the development of hydraulic systems during the early to mid-20th century. As industrial machinery and equipment became more sophisticated, the need for reliable hydraulic fluids that could withstand high pressures and temperatures while providing lubrication became paramount. The "AW" designation stands for "anti-wear," indicating that this oil contains additives designed to protect hydraulic components from wear and tear. Over the years, AW 32 has become a standard choice for various applications, including construction equipment, manufacturing machinery, and agricultural vehicles, due to its balanced viscosity and performance characteristics. Its formulation has evolved with advancements in technology, ensuring compatibility with modern hydraulic systems and enhancing operational efficiency.

Advantages and Disadvantages of Aw 32 Hydraulic Oil?
AW 32 hydraulic oil, a widely used lubricant in hydraulic systems, offers several advantages and disadvantages. One of its primary benefits is its excellent lubrication properties, which help reduce wear and tear on machinery, thereby extending equipment life. Additionally, AW 32 has good thermal stability and resistance to oxidation, making it suitable for various operating temperatures and conditions. However, there are some drawbacks; for instance, it may not perform well in extremely low temperatures, leading to increased viscosity and potential pump issues. Furthermore, while it provides adequate protection against rust and corrosion, it may not be as effective in environments with high water contamination. Overall, the choice to use AW 32 hydraulic oil should consider specific operational requirements and environmental conditions.

Benefits of Aw 32 Hydraulic Oil?
AW 32 hydraulic oil, a widely used hydraulic fluid, offers several benefits that enhance the performance and longevity of hydraulic systems. Its excellent lubricating properties reduce wear and tear on components, ensuring smoother operation and minimizing maintenance costs. The oil's high viscosity index allows it to maintain consistent performance across a range of temperatures, providing reliable operation in both hot and cold environments. Additionally, AW 32 hydraulic oil is formulated with anti-foaming agents, which help prevent cavitation and improve system efficiency. Its resistance to oxidation and thermal breakdown extends the oil's service life, making it a cost-effective choice for various industrial applications.

Challenges of Aw 32 Hydraulic Oil?
AW 32 hydraulic oil, commonly used in various hydraulic systems, faces several challenges that can impact its performance and longevity. One significant issue is thermal degradation, where prolonged exposure to high temperatures can lead to the breakdown of the oil's chemical structure, resulting in reduced viscosity and increased wear on hydraulic components. Additionally, AW 32 hydraulic oil is susceptible to contamination from water, dirt, and other particulates, which can compromise its lubricating properties and lead to system failures. Furthermore, oxidation can occur over time, causing sludge formation and further diminishing the oil's effectiveness. Regular monitoring and maintenance are essential to mitigate these challenges and ensure optimal operation of hydraulic systems.
